Authorities to move on Tara Solidarity Camp
national |
history and heritage |
news report
Thursday September 07, 2006 19:08 by admin - TaraWatch info at tarawatch dot org
Please for assistance sent out by TSV Tara Solidarity Vigil are sending out a plea for support. It reads as follows: "Notice to move received from William Foley OPW, comin back tomorrow with authorities. This is a group text askin for a show of solidarity. Please pass on the request. XXX Tara Solidarity Vigil COntact 086-175-8557" |

We called the vigil earlier today and it is all quiet, except for the large number of calls of solidarity they have received from around the world, since word went out yesterday evening. Legal assistance is on standby. Word of the OPW actions also went out over local and national radio yesterday evening, and it is hoped that media exposure makes the authorities less likely to remove them.
BreakingNews.ie
6:59:02 PM - 9/7/2006 : Tara protesters to be removed
Members of the Tara Solidarity Vigil, who have been holding a vigil on the Hill
of Tara since June 21, have been warned by Mr William Foley of the Office of
Public Works that they will be removed tomorrow by the authorities if they do
not leave now.
